Grivory® HT2VZ-33H

Grivory® HT2VZ-33H is an impact modified polyphthalamide (PPA) grade reinforced with 33% glass fiber. Is based on a semi-crystalline, partially aromatic co-polyamide. Exhibits good dimensional stability, low warpage, good surface quality, UV resistance and heat resistance. Provides parts which are stiffer, stronger and have better heat distortion stability and chemical resistance at high temperatures. Is suitable for processing by injection molding. Used in automotive applications like fuel systems, powertrain & chassis, interior & exterior, in housewares & consumer goods like hydraulics & pneumatics, electrical & electronic, power transmission, safety technology, sports & leisure and engineering tools. Complies with REACH, RoHS and WEEE.
